Transaction e63c2a25b12e31d4e3fb5b5cd96c8f859d71665b49a485e53a82a0baf6edf575
1 Input
2 Outputs
- e63c2a25b12e31d4e3fb5b5cd96c8f859d71665b49a485e53a82a0baf6edf575:0
- e63c2a25b12e31d4e3fb5b5cd96c8f859d71665b49a485e53a82a0baf6edf575:1
value 83539
address 36TMmUrXATo5HUuEQeYpwKGQbK6jQJk5Ar
value 6369358
address 17amsfXtrxrEufNTDhVs4GVrek6qVXvF92